# Create a new Blank Sheet for each value in a List

Posted on 2011-02-17
Good Afternoon

I am looking to create a new blank Sheet for each value, from A2 on a Sheet named Data. The indication to stop creating new sheets is a blank cell in the A column.

Question by:Washcare
LVL 43

Accepted Solution

Saqib Husain, Syed
ID: 34916840
Sub gensheets()
For Each cel In ActiveSheet.Range("A2", Range("A2").End(xlDown))
ActiveSheet.Name = cel.Value
Next cel
End Sub
Author Closing Comment

ID: 34916984
Many thanks
